22 fl oz bottle. Pours hazy yellow with a small white head. Aroma is dry pinewood and peachy to apricot hoppy. Solid fruity and dry flavoured. Vague malt base. Distinct fruity hops flavoured bitterness into the finish.

Bottled. A hazy golden beer with a thin white head. The aroma has notes of malt, peaches, and oranges. The flavor is sweet with strong notes of straw and lemongrass, as well as medium notes of malt and peaches, leading to a very bitter finish. Refreshing. Thanks Papsoe for sharing.

Hazy deep blond color; small head. It has a nice cereals aroma and flavor, a quite good malt flavor too, and reasonable body; and of course strong bitterness, with quite a lot of hop oils. Not exciting, but a solid brew.

Bottle 65 cl. Courtesy of TheCheeseMan. Pours a hazy golden with a white head. Malt in the nose but also some perfumy hops. Medium body, sweet malts and an extremely harsh, raw and unrefined bitterness. Rather crude really. 220909

Golden with a rapidly falling white head. Has an aroma of pine, sweet malt, and a slight metallic scent. Has a grainy sweet malt taste initially with a powerfully bitter, resiny finish, that I initially would enjoy but didn’t like when it sat in my mouth for very long.
